    ‘Go Mavs!’: Klay Thompson Puts On Show at ZEKE-END Tournament

    By Dalton Trigg,

    6 hours ago

    As the NBA offseason progresses through its "dead period," star players participating in open runs and basketball tournaments help satisfy die-hard fans' itch for some NBA action .

    Over the weekend, newly-signed Dallas Mavericks star Klay Thompson made an appearance at the "ZEKE-END" basketball tournament and put on a show. Not only was Thompson knocking down 3s as expected, but he also showed off his passing ability off drives as well.

    "Go Mavs!" an excited Thompson told the Home Team Hoops camera ahead of his game.

    Given how lethal Thompson was on the offensive side of the floor with Steph Curry as his running mate for so many years, one can only imagine the kind of damage he should be able to do playing alongside Luka Doncic and Kyrie Irving next season.

    Everyone knows about Thompson's ability to hit the long ball, as he's currently at No. 6 on the NBA's all-time 3-pointers made list, but if he can find other ways to be involved on offense, that will only increase the Mavs' versatility.

    One intriguing scenario to consider is Thompson developing good on-court chemistry with Dallas big men Dereck Lively II and Daniel Gafford. As seen in the clip below, Thompson had started to form a comfortable connection with Golden State Warriors center Trayce Jackson-Davis.

    Lively and Gafford already have great chemistry with Doncic and Irving, as that was one big factor that helped the Mavs advance to the NBA Finals last season. If Thompson can do the same, the offensive potential for Dallas during the 2024-25 season is limitless. If they can remain somewhat healthy, the Mavs will be a threat to win it all for a second consecutive season.
